Alan Coulson has authored 54 papers that have received a total of 83.6k indexed citations.
This includes 47 papers in Molecular Biology, 22 papers in Aging and 17 papers in Genetics. The topics of these papers are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(22 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(20 papers) and CRISPR and Genetic Engineering (16 papers). Alan Coulson is often cited by papers focused on Genetics, Aging, and Longevity in Model Organisms (22 papers), RNA and protein synthesis mechanisms (20 papers) and CRISPR and Genetic Engineering (16 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Canada. Alan Coulson's co-authors include Frederick Sanger, John Sulston, Gillian M. Air, R Waterston and B. G. Barrell and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Science and Cell.
